Buni, Emir Commiserate With Jumbam Over Boat Mishaps

Yobe State Governor Mai Mala Buni and the Emir of Bade, Alhaji Abubakar Suleiman, have expressed sadness over the recent boat mishaps in Jumbam community of Tarmuwa local government area of the state.

Two boats loaded with passengers to the Babangida weekly market capsized and only two bodies were recovered.

Governor Buni who directed an intensive search with the hope to rescue the victims or their bodies, described the accident as devastating and prayed for rescue of the victims.

He advised travelers on roads and rivers as well as residents along water banks to always be cautious and for their protection.

“The heavy rains and floods usually come from far and unannounced, we should always be on the watch out and avoid dangerous ways,” he said.

Emir of Bade, Alhaji Abubakar Suleiman, said; “Particularly saddening is the revelation that the flood claimed precious lives. Please accept my sympathy and condolences over this sad and unfortunate incident and the lives lost. I note with sadness that the heavy rain caused massive flooding in many communities across the 17 local government areas of the state.

“We stand with you and the good people of Yobe State. May Almighty Allah comfort the families of those who lost their lives.”
